Transaction 93596dbb2b6923810d38b5b26a3612f3bb241a0e94d75735f31fb84937250436
1 Input
2 Outputs
- 93596dbb2b6923810d38b5b26a3612f3bb241a0e94d75735f31fb84937250436:0
- 93596dbb2b6923810d38b5b26a3612f3bb241a0e94d75735f31fb84937250436:1
value 2600000
address 3KschdgRGxUVbfqiKxiaxMomzBV3xcw8Mb
value 999306
address 1LcSbFS3nrVqLi1XoG5RagH6rGP6FyPhbt